Allen Brain Atlas

Allen Brain Atlas is an Allen Institute collection of brain map atlases, datasets, APIs, and analysis tools covering mouse, human, and non-human primate brain resources.

International Brain Laboratory public data

The International Brain Laboratory public data releases expose standardized mouse decision-making experiments, including Neuropixels recordings, widefield calcium imaging, behavior, and session metadata accessed through the ONE API.

OpenNeuro

OpenNeuro is a free, open platform for sharing neuroimaging datasets, with public search, dataset pages, and download paths for web, S3, DataLad, and the OpenNeuro CLI.
